Fetch instant local pollution metrics

The `get_nearest_city_air_quality` tool fetches real-time pollution metrics and weather conditions based on the user's IP. Your agent reads the raw data directly, assessing current PM2.5 levels and temperature without relying on manual location inputs. This direct look-up works instantly inside your agent loops. Since the OpenAI Agents SDK handles tool schema parsing automatically, your agents execute this check during live chats without any custom JSON parser logic.

Validate locations using the IQAir MCP Server

The `list_supported_countries` tool queries the IQAir database to verify if a target region has active air monitoring stations. Your agent uses this check along with `list_supported_states` and `list_supported_cities` to build a reliable path before requesting specific sensor data. This pre-flight validation prevents your pipeline from wasting API calls on unsupported regions. By passing these tools into the OpenAI Agents SDK, your system filters out invalid regions at the conversation level before triggering heavier backend requests.

Direct target monitoring and health checks

The `get_city_air_quality` tool retrieves specific air pollution indices and weather stats for any supported city. It requires exact location parameters, which your agent verifies beforehand by running `check_api_status` to confirm the external API is online. This combination ensures your production workflows remain stable. The OpenAI Agents SDK runs these checks within its secure MCP Server context manager, giving you full tracing on every payload on your dashboard.

Setup guide

Set up IQAir MCP in OpenAI Agents SDK

Prerequisites

  • Python 3.10+ installed
  • openai-agents package (pip install openai-agents)
  • Active Vinkius subscription with a valid endpoint token
  1. 1

    Install the SDK

    Run pip install openai-agents to install the OpenAI Agents SDK. The MCP integration is built-in — no extra dependencies needed.

  2. 2

    Connect via SSE transport

    Use MCPServerSse with your Vinkius endpoint URL. Replace [YOUR_TOKEN_HERE] with your token from cloud.vinkius.com. The SDK auto-discovers all IQAir tools at runtime.

  3. 3

    Create your Agent

    Pass the MCP to Agent(mcp_servers=[server]). The agent receives IQAir tools as native definitions — JSON schemas resolve automatically.

  4. 4

    Run the agent

    Call Runner.run(agent, prompt) to execute. The agent invokes the appropriate IQAir tools and returns structured results. Copy the full example on the right to get started.

agent.py
import asyncio
from agents import Agent, Runner
from agents.mcp import MCPServerSse

async def main():
    async with MCPServerSse(
        url="https://edge.vinkius.com/[YOUR_TOKEN_HERE]/mcp"
    ) as server:
        agent = Agent(
            name="IQAir Agent",
            instructions="You have access to IQAir tools.",
            mcp_servers=[server],
        )
        result = await Runner.run(agent, "List recent transactions")
        print(result.final_output)

asyncio.run(main())
